Building Trust with Your Email List: Best Practices for Extracted Contacts

Question:

What are the best practices for utilizing email addresses obtained from website extraction?

Answer:

Email marketing can be a powerful tool for businesses to reach out to potential customers. However, when using email addresses extracted from websites, it’s important to follow best practices to ensure that your actions are ethical and legal.

1. Obtain Consent:

Before sending out any emails, make sure you have the recipients’ consent. This can be done through an opt-in process where users voluntarily provide their email addresses and agree to receive communications from you.

2. Respect Privacy:

Be mindful of privacy laws such as the General Data Protection Regulation (GDPR) in the EU, which require explicit consent from individuals before using their personal data. Ensure that your use of extracted emails complies with all relevant privacy regulations.

3. Provide Value:

When you send emails, they should offer value to the recipient. This could be in the form of informative content, exclusive deals, or access to resources that they would find beneficial.

4. Personalize Your Approach:

Personalized emails tend to have higher engagement rates. Use the information you have to tailor your messages to the interests and needs of your audience.

5. Maintain Transparency:

Be clear about who you are and why you’re contacting the recipient. Include information about your business and provide a legitimate return address.

6. Include an Unsubscribe Option:

Always give recipients an easy way to opt-out of future communications. This not only respects their preferences but also helps maintain the integrity of your email list.

7. Keep Your List Clean:

Regularly update your email list to remove invalid or unresponsive addresses. This helps improve the effectiveness of your campaigns and protects your sender reputation.

8. Avoid Spammy Behavior:

Don’t bombard people with emails or use deceptive subject lines. Such practices can lead to your emails being marked as spam, which can harm your business’s reputation.

9. Monitor Feedback:

Pay attention to how recipients interact with your emails. Feedback, whether positive or negative, can provide valuable insights into how you can improve your email marketing strategies.

10. Stay Informed:

Laws and best practices around email marketing can change. Stay informed about the latest developments to ensure that your practices remain compliant and effective.

By following these best practices, you can use extracted email addresses responsibly and effectively, fostering positive relationships with potential customers and driving success for your business.

Remember, the key to successful email marketing is to build relationships based on trust and value. By respecting the privacy and preferences of your recipients, you can create a sustainable and effective email marketing strategy.
